SFI system - Starter Signal Circuit
Description
While the engine is being cranked, current flows from terminal ST1 of the ignition switch*1 or terminal STAR of the main body ECU*2 to the park/neutral position switch (for automatic transmission) or clutch start switch (for manual transmission) and also flows to terminal STA of the ECM (STA Signal).

1.READ VALUE USING INTELLIGENT TESTER (STARTER SIGNAL) |
-
Connect the intelligent tester to the DLC3.
-
Turn the ignition switch to ON.
-
Turn the intelligent tester on.
-
Enter the following menus: Powertrain / Engine and ECT / Data List / Starter Signal.
-
Read values.
-
Check the result when the ignition switch is turned to ON and when the engine is started.
OK:
Condition Display (Starter Signal) Ignition switch ON OFF Engine is started ON

3.CHECK HARNESS AND CONNECTOR (ST RELAY - CLUTCH START SWITCH) |
-
Disconnect the clutch start switch.
-
Remove the ST relay from the engine room relay block.
-
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in the table below.
Standard Resistance (Check for Open):
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ition ST relay (1) - A49-2*1 Always Below 1 ? ST relay (1) - e1-2*2 Always Below 1 ? Standard Resistance (Check for Short):
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ition ST relay (1) or A49-2*1 - Body ground Always 10 k? or higher ST relay (1) or e1-2*2 - Body ground Always 10 k? or higher *1: for LHD
*2: for RHD

4.CHECK HARNESS AND CONNECTOR (POWER SOURCE) |
-
Remove the ST relay from the engine room relay block.
-
Measure the voltage according to the value(s) in the table below.
Standard Voltage:
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ition ST relay (2) - ST relay (5) Always 11 to 14 V

7.CHECK HARNESS AND CONNECTOR (CLUTCH START SWITCH - ECM) |
-
Disconnect the clutch start switch connector.
-
Disconnect the ECM connector.
-
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in the table below.
Standard Resistance (Check for Open):
for LHD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ition A49-2 - A38-48 (STA) Always Below 1 ? for RHD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ition e1-2 - A52-48 (STA) Always Below 1 ? Standard Resistance (Check for Short):
for LHD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ition A49-2 or A38-48 (STA) - Body ground Always 10 k? or higher for RHD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ition e1-2 or A52-48 (STA) - Body ground Always 10 k? or higher

12.CHECK HARNESS AND CONNECTOR (CLUTCH START SWITCH - IGNITION SWITCH) |
-
Disconnect the clutch start switch connector.
-
Disconnect the ignition switch connector.
-
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in the table below.
Standard Resistance (Check for Open):
for LHD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ition A49-1 - E93-3 (ST1) Always Below 1 ? for RHD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ition e1-1 - E93-3 (ST1) Always Below 1 ? Standard Resistance (Check for Short):
for LHD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ition A49-1 or E93-3 (ST1) - Body ground Always 10 k? or higher for RHD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ition e1-1 or E93-3 (ST1) - Body ground Always 10 k? or higher
